Overview

The Intake Specialist is responsible for screening patients for insurance eligibility and verification, assisting uninsured clients in exploring coverage options, and registering new patients. They ensure that daily Sliding Fee Scale applications for uninsured patients are completed and uploaded into the Electronic Medical Record (EMR). Additionally, they issue Good Faith Estimates for patients who choose not to use insurance or opt for self-pay.

Responsibilities
  • Complete New York State (NYS) Assistor Training for Insurance Enrollment within the first 30 days.
  • Assist uninsured patients with enrolling in insurance through the NYS Marketplace, including ADAP applications for Health Services clients, as well as PrEP, HIV, and Hep C Navigation Services.
  • Issue Good Faith Estimates for clients who require them at least three days before their visit.
  • Verify insurance eligibility for both scheduled and walk‑in visits.
  • Complete Sliding Fee Scale applications for uninsured/underinsured patients and upload them into the Electronic Medical Record (EMR).
  • Enroll clients in Medicaid HMO and assist them with changing their insurance or Primary Care Provider (PCP).
  • Participate in interdisciplinary meetings, morning huddles, and regular medical staff meetings, including Quality Improvement (QI) sessions.
  • Support and actively participate in advocacy efforts to combat homelessness and AIDS.
  • Provide excellent customer service, addressing concerns effectively and escalating issues to the Clinic Manager or Health Center Director as needed.
  • Uphold Housing Works’ core values: All‑In, Stronger Together, High Performance, and Membership.
  • Adapt to a fast‑paced environment, assisting in other roles as needed based on priority demands.
  • Perform additional duties as assigned by the Health Center Director or Clinic Operations Manager.
  • Provide coverage as needed for Patient Service Representatives.

Company Information

Housing Works was founded in 1990; With a long‑term commitment to AIDS advocacy. Housing Works established New York State’s first harm‑reduction‐based, OASAS‑licensed outpatient drug treatment program. Other services include Health Home care management, behavioral health, and syringe exchange programs. A pioneer in the social entrepreneurship movement, Housing Works operates 10 high‑end thrift shops in Manhattan and Brooklyn and a much‑loved Bookstore Café in Soho. For more information, visit www.housingworks.org

Housing Works fights for funding and legislation to ensure that all people living with HIV/AIDS have access to quality housing, healthcare, HIV prevention, and treatment, among other lifesaving services.
